Let x be the number of pounds of $6/lb beans. The number of pounds of the $3 beans will be 120 - x.
6x + 3(120 - x) = 5.25(120)
6x - 3x + 360 = 630
3x = 630 - 360 = 270
x = 90.
90 lbs @ $6 mixed with 30 lbs @ $3.
